This game will always stretch widescreen resolutions, unless a 4:3 resolution is set in the game options (800x600, 1024x768, 1280x960, or 1360x1024) with the option to always keep aspect ratios in the video card control panel (AMD Catalyst/Radeon Crimson Settings, Nvidia Control Panel, Intel HD Graphics Control Panel). With both of those options configured the game should display properly. If this has been done and still the image is shown stretched, then the problem is with the display monitor itself. Probably there's an option in the display that's stretching the image because it was set that way, or has a problem with the resolution chosen.

Here's a list of the most common screen resolutions which I found on the internet:
List of 4:3 Monitor Resolutions
Resolution - Aspect ratio
640x480-----4:3
800x600-----4:3
1024x768-----4:3
1152x864-----4:3
1280x960-----4:3
1400x1050-----4:3
1600x1200-----4:3
2048x1536-----4:3
3200x2400-----4:3
4000x3000-----4:3
6400x4800-----4:3
List of 16:9 Widescreen Resolutions
Resolution - Aspect ratio
852x480-----16:9
1280x720-----16:9
1365x768-----16:9
1600x900-----16:9
1920x1080-----16:9
List of 16:10 Widescreen Resolutions
Resolution - Aspect ratio
1440x900-----16:10
1680x1050-----16:10
1920x1200-----16:10
2560x1600-----16:10
3840x2400-----16:10
7680x4800-----16:10
